Apple replaced the majority of 27-incher devices that has 5K models, and changed them to 21.5-inchers, with a 4K model. The 21.5-inch devices now consist of three appropriate models. The main 1.6GHz dual-core Core i5 model, and secondary 2.8GHz quad-core Core i5 still boasts a 1080p IPS display. The high-end 3.1GHz quad-core Core i5 model now has a massive 4K IPS display, which is legendary in all aspects. The three models carries 8GB  1867 MHz LPDDR3 RAM and 1TB hard drives. The base model carries an Intel Graphics 6000 GPU, while the secondary model, as well as the 4K model has an Intel Iris Pro Graphics 6200 GPU. Everything else will be similar to their previous generation models. These 21.5-incher iMacs should be expected in a price range of $1099 or roughly Php 50K, $1299 or Php 59K and $1499 or Php 69K.

Apple replaced their older models with 5K range capability, which gives these old boys, some new tricks. There is approximately three older iMac variants carrying the 5K display feature. The main and secondary models carries both 3.2GHz quad-core Core i5 and the high-end model carries a 3.3GHz quad-core Core i5. All three models possesses an 8GB 1867MHz LPDDR3 RAM. The main model carries a 1TB 7200-rpm drive, while the secondary model carries a 1TB Fusion Drive and the high-end model carries  a 2TB Fusion Drive. They are priced at $1799 or roughly Php 82K, $1999 or Php 92K and $2299 or Php 105K.
